HM772
PNP EPITAXIAL PLANAR TRANSISTOR
Description
The HM772 is designed for use in output stage of amplifier, voltage
regulator, DC-DC converter and driver.

Maximum Voltages and Currents (Ta=25擄C)
VCBO Collector to Base Voltage ........................................................................................ -40 V
VCEO Collector to Emitter Voltage ..................................................................................... -30 V
VEBO Emitter to Base Voltage ............................................................................................. -5 V
IC Collector Current (continuous) ......................................................................................... -3 A
IC Collector Current (pulse).......................................................................................... -7 A
(Note3)
